Brad Stevens Strikes Again With an Amazing Jrue Holiday Trade
Heading into the offseason, it was expected that Jrue Holiday would be traded. The Boston Celtics need to shed salary and get under the second apron. As a result, Holiday was a clear trade candidate, with three years left on his four-year $134 million contract. However, the Portland Trail Blazers were an unexpected landing spot for Holiday. Celtics Trade Jrue Holiday For 38.1% 3-Point Flamethrower
BOSTON – The Boston Celtics have officially moved on from veteran guard Jrue Holiday, ending months of speculation about his future. According to Shams Charania of ESPN, the Celtics traded Jrue Holiday to the Portland Trail Blazers in exchange for sharpshooter Anfernee Simons and two second-round picks.
